What is a Zero Trust Security Model?
The Zero Trust model operates on the principle of “never trust, always verify.” Unlike traditional security systems that trust users inside the network perimeter, Zero Trust requires strict verification for every access request, regardless of its origin.
The Role of Firewalls in Zero Trust
Firewalls are essential components in Zero Trust architectures. They act as gatekeepers, monitoring and controlling incoming and outgoing network traffic based on predetermined security rules.
Types of Firewalls Used in Zero Trust
- Next-Generation Firewalls (NGFWs): These provide advanced features like application awareness and intrusion prevention.
- Microsegmentation Firewalls: They create isolated segments within the network to limit lateral movement of threats.
- Cloud Firewalls: Designed to protect cloud environments and integrate with cloud-based applications.
How Firewalls Support Zero Trust Principles
- Continuous Verification: Firewalls enforce ongoing checks before granting access to resources.
- Least Privilege Access: They ensure users only access what they are authorized for.
- Monitoring and Logging: Firewalls provide logs that help detect suspicious activities.
Implementing Firewalls in a Zero Trust Framework
To effectively incorporate firewalls into a Zero Trust model, organizations should adopt a layered security approach. This includes deploying firewalls at various points within the network, continuously updating security policies, and integrating firewalls with other security tools like identity management systems.
Regular testing and monitoring are essential to ensure firewalls adapt to evolving threats. Combining firewalls with other security measures creates a robust defense that aligns with Zero Trust principles.
